Farthing2 mites = 1/4th of a centUsed only three times in the New Testament as a measure of money (Matthew 5:26, 10:29, Mark 12:42). The word means one quarter. The production of the farthing was officially discontinued in 1956, and the coin ceased to be legal tender as of January 1st 1961. Mite1/2 Roman quadran = 1/2 farthing = 1/8th of a centTranslated from the Greek word lepton, it was the smallest coin used (Mark 12:42, Luke 12:59, 21:2). Talent3,000 shekels = 60 minas = 34.3 kilograms = 75 U.S. poundsOne of the common Biblical weights also used to value money (Exodus 38:24 - 29, 1Kings 9:14, Matthew 18:24, Revelation 16:21). Span1/2 cubit = 22.8 centimeters = 9 inchesA span is the width of a spread out human hand from the tip of the thumb to the tip of the pinky finger (Exodus 28:16, 1Samuel 17:4, Ezekiel 43:13). Penny (KJV Bible)1 Penny = 1 Roman Denarius = 1 Greek DrachmaIn the KJV New Testament, the same Greek word denarion (denarius) is translated as "penny" (Matthew 20:2 - 13, 22:19, Revelation 6:6), "pennyworth" (Mark 6:37, John 6:7) and "pence" (Matthew 18:28, Mark 14:5, Luke 7:41).
